Abstract

A snow making apparatus utilizing air and water to artificially produce snow. A metal snow gun housing is provided with independent air and water chambers for supplying air and water under pressure to nozzles. A nucleating nozzle is provided which includes a tubular housing having a mixing chamber therein and the tubular housing is removably received in the snow gun housing with sealed engagement. One or more apertures are provided through side walls of the tubular housing whereby these apertures register with the air chamber of the snow gun housing for access of air under pressure therethrough into the mixing chamber of the nucleating nozzle tubular housing. A water nozzle is secured to the internal end of the tubular housing and sprays water under pressure from the segregated water chamber into the tubular housing mixing chamber. A combination air-water nozzle is detachably secured to the forward end of the tubular housing of this nucleating nozzle structure at the external end of the mixing chamber whereby the nozzle aperture of this combination nozzle is axially aligned with the water nozzle aperture. A filter screen covers the spray aperture for the water nozzle to prevent clogging.

Claims

exact text as granted — not AI-modified
I claim:  
     
         1 . A snow making apparatus utilizing water and air to artificially produce snow and comprising: 
 a metal snow gun housing having independent air and water chambers therein for supplying air and water under pressure to at least one nozzle in said housing for spraying air and water externally of said housing to produce snow in subfreezing ambient atmosphere;    a nucleating nozzle including a tubular housing having a mixing chamber therein, said tubular housing removably received in said snow gun housing with sealed engagement and having at least one aperture through side walls thereof whereby said at least one aperture registers with said air chamber for access of air under pressure therethrough into said mixing chamber, said mixing chamber having an external end and an internal end, a water nozzle secured to said internal end with a forward end thereof axially exposed to the interior of said mixing chamber and having a rearward end thereof exposed to said housing water chamber for spraying water under pressure through a spray aperture in said water nozzle into said mixing chamber, and a combination air-water nozzle detachably secured to said tubular housing at the external end of said mixing chamber and having a nozzle aperture therethrough which is axially aligned with said water nozzle aperture.    
     
     
         2 . The snow making apparatus of  claim 1 , wherein said combination nozzle is positioned in a recess in said housing whereby said combination nozzle is protected from freeze-up due to the surrounding warmth emanating from said housing.  
     
     
         3 . The snow making apparatus of  claim 1 , wherein said tubular housing is cylindrical and is threadably received in said metal snow gun housing and includes a head exposed on said external end for engagement by a tool to threadably remove said tubular housing from said metal snow gun housing.  
     
     
         4 . The snow making apparatus of  claim 3 , including O-ring seals disposed on opposite sides of said at least one aperture between said tubular housing and said metal snow gun housing.  
     
     
         5 . The snow making apparatus of  claim 1 , including a filter screen covering said spray aperture on the rearward end of said water spray nozzle for filtering water to be sprayed through said nozzle.  
     
     
         6 . The snow making apparatus of  claim 5 , including at least one water nozzle in said metal snow gun housing and communicating with said water chamber for spraying water to ambient atmosphere, said filter screen positioned in said water chamber between said at least one water nozzle and a water inlet for said water chamber whereby water flow from said inlet to said at least one nozzle assists in maintaining said filter screen free of debris.
